Biography

Giselle Bosse is a Full Professor holding a personal chair in EU External Democracy Support and the Jean Monnet Chair on EU Foreign Policy at the Faculty of Arts and Social Sciences, Maastricht University. She is a Fellow at the European Democracy Hub in Brussels. Her research examines EU relations with Armenia, Azerbaijan, Belarus, Georgia, Moldova, and Ukraine, emphasizing the EU's support for democracy initiatives within the European Neighbourhood Policy and the Eastern Partnership. Her work also addresses EU enlargement, particularly the integration pathways of Ukraine, Moldova, and Georgia, and the role of democratic institutions and the rule of law in the accession process of these countries. Bosse has received significant research grants, including a VENI Grant from the Netherlands Organisation for Scientific Research for her work on EU relations with autocratic regimes, and an ASPASIA Research Grant on non-state actors in EU foreign policy. She currently leads work packages for EU Horizon projects EMBRACE (2022-2025) and INVIGORATE (2024-2027), focusing on barriers to democratization in the EU's neighbourhood. Bosse has published extensively in international journals and books, including the Journal of Common Market Studies and Geopolitics, and frequently presents her research at leading think tanks and international conferences. Additionally, she is an expert commentator in various media outlets and has served in administrative roles within her faculty.
